Here is my timeline for San Francisco AOS (1-485).
Mailed the AOS application : 06/03
Advance parole : 08/03
Fingerprint : 08/03
Received the interview notice : 01/04
Interview date : 02/04

I hope this will give some idea if you have applied at San Francisco.

Hi,

We had our interview on Dec. 2,2003 but we didn't get the stamp pending security checks and they had to redo my husband's fingerprints because the original ones were not processed. However, we received his approval letter mid January and the actual green card on Feb 2, 2004.
